1997 Speedometer and gauges

I have started having problems with the Speedometer and gauges in my car.

The speedometer and Tach both show just whatever reading they want and bounce around a lot.

The Fuel gauge shows FULL almost all the time.

The Voltage gauge shows it being up just under the redline value for the voltage.


Oddly enough both the Temperature and Oil Pressure gauges seem to be functioning just fine.

Any ideas on what to look for this?

Re: 1997 Speedometer and gauges

Probably need to replace the entire gauge cluster. I have 2 '97 LeSabres and have put salvaged gauge clusters in both. One salvaged one I put in had the same problems. Had to take it back and get another. They both work fine now. My oil pressure gauges, temp gauges always worked. The main problem seemed to be with the speedometer and tach. They would bounce around and read erratically. The tach would jump. I would be sitting at a stop light and the speed would read 20 MPH. I replaced the veh. speed sensor on one and it made not difference. The VSS signal goes through the ECU. It's all electronic. The problem is probably in the guage cluster. My odometers would read right even though the speedometer wouldn't.

Re: 1997 Speedometer and gauges

Yeah, they always ask which one you need and tell you that you need the number off the back of the gauge cluster. You just need the one "with gauges". There is one other type of gauge cluster in the LeSabres that doesn't have a tach or oil pressure guage.
